Welcome to the Shelfwright catalog team. Product data is cached at two layers: the edge cache in Lanternmesh and the in-process cache inside the catalog service. When a merchant updates a listing, the publisher emits an invalidation event; both layers must honor it within five seconds or shoppers see stale prices. If invalidation stalls, flush the edge cache first, then restart the catalog pods. Flushing requires break-glass access to the Lanternmesh console, which is gated by a recovery passphrase.

unlock words, fahof-tawif: fenwyn-istath

Night-shift staff: Floor 4 of the Tellhaven Building opens this week. After 21:00, access is via the rear stairwell only; the lifts are locked out overnight during the settling period. Complete a walk-through of the new floor once per shift and log it. The stairwell keypad accepts the code below.

badge for yahop-fawep: bdg-XBKXI-68071

**Q: How do I register a custom validator in Quillgate's plugin system?**

Implement the `Validator` interface, export a `register()` entry point, and declare schema dependencies in the manifest. Quillgate loads plugins at startup, sandboxed per tenant; no runtime registration. Reviewers: reject plugins that mutate shared state or skip the manifest version field. Failures surface in the `validator-load` log channel. Test fixtures live in the Brindlemoor staging tier. Access to the staging signing account requires the recovery passphrase below.

recovery phrase for fajeg-kawep: druix-gorius-briax-ulaeth-fraox-lammir-pelox-jormir-pelwyn-julir